The 400 kV Forth Crossing has the tallest electricity towers (pylon[1] )in Scotland. They stand next to the Clackmannanshire Bridge and the Kincardine Bridge, and cross the River Forth. The tower at the southern end is 153.9 metres (505 ft),[2] that at the northern end 137.16 metres (450 ft) tall.[3]
